Michelle Koehler is a long time Davis resident. She has resided here since the age of 6 and has stayed in the Sacramento/Davis area for her entire life. She graduated from Davis Senior High School in 2004 and went to the California State University, Sacramento (CSUS) and achieved a B.S in Sociology. Why Sociology? She doesn't quite know. It was interesting perhaps. Now she enjoys sitting back and toying with social interactions. In short, sociology is largely to blame for her sometimes annoying behavior. It's all in good jest however. But she is often quoted as saying, "sociology ruined me," in reference to her constant framing of events. As you can tell, Michelle is quite a nerd.

Michelle enjoys Davis immensely as an adult. The post-graduation world is far more interesting than the college world. Davis provides a rich atmosphere in which to challenge common preconceived notions and social norms. She finds that many of the residents are eager to participate in discussion of ideas and add previously unexplored perspectives. The community atmosphere in Davis is something Michelle finds unique to Davis and she enjoys thoroughly.

Her purpose for helping with the Wiki is to clarify and clear up misinformation, especially when issues fall into the legal realm/police relations. She welcomes questions and discussions of all sorts.

In her downtime, Michelle enjoys cycling, swimming and all other outdoor shenanigans. Reading is a constant pleasure, although she admits to not having the drive to read a full book yet, as she read many, many books in college, and well, is just plain tired of reading at the moment. Articles seem to be more appropriate.

Currently, she lives in Davis and works for UC Davis in the field of outreach & administration.
